How it will be settledOn 16 February 2027 a reader opens the ACP Advisory to Shipping register at https://pancanal.com/en/maritime-services/advisory-to-shipping/, identifies the most recent advisory that sets or confirms a maximum authorised draft for the Neopanamax locks with an effective date on or before 15 February 2027, and records the figure in feet TFW that the advisory itself states. Where the advisory states metres only, the reader converts at 1 m equals 3.28084 ft and rounds to one decimal place. That figure is the outcome. If an advisory sets a draft that is superseded by a later advisory effective on or before 15 February 2027, the later figure governs. If the register carries no Neopanamax draft advisory effective on or before 15 February 2027, the outcome is the draft last set before 10 September 2026, that is 48.0 ft. The interval is scored as an 80 percent interval: it is hit if the recorded figure falls at or between 45.0 and 48.0 inclusive.
